Key Dates

November 20th, 2025

Deadline for abstract submission

November 30th, 2025

Notice on abstract acceptance

February 8th, 2026

Deadline for full paper submission

April 15th, 2026

Notice on full paper acceptance

March 30th, 2026

Early bird registration

June 2nd - 3rd, 2026

Conference date

Publishing Opportunities

Top Tiers Selection

  • 10 Best Papers: Inclusion in Q1/Q2 International Journals
  • 20 Qualified Papers: Special issues of VJES or TNU Journal

Conference Proceedings

30-40 peer-reviewed papers will be published in the Conference Proceedings with an official ISBN.

Theme Clusters

Detailed focus areas for abstract submission

  • Internationalisation strategies and governance
  • National and regional policy frameworks
  • Geopolitics, higher education diplomacy and global positioning
  • Quality assurance, and accountability in international and sustainability education
  • Culturally responsive teaching and inclusive pedagogy
  • Teaching for sustainable development and global citizenship
  • Embedding intercultural competence and sustainability education in all disciplines
  • Curriculum co-creation with international partners
  • International education and exchange
  • Student and staff mobility (physical, virtual, blended), inbound and outbound mobility
  • Equitable access to international opportunities
  • Digital mobility as inclusive approaches
  • International internships and experiential global learning
  • International and local research collaboration
  • Sustainable partnerships with industry and community
  • Community-engaged learning and service
  • Capacity building through South-South and North-South cooperation
  • Ethics in research and technology
  • Innovative solutions for sustainable development
  • Responsible leadership and decision-making
  • Balancing innovation with ethical considerations
